Join the Haudenosaunee Canoe Journey, the Ithaca Dragon Boat Club, The History Center in Tompkins County, and our many partners to celebrate boating in the Finger Lakes. The Inaugural Canoe Fest features traditional Haudenosaunee boat building and wayfinding, open paddling on Cayuga Lake, and friendly dragon boat racing as we invite everyone to explore the history of human-powered boating. The inaugural festival reframes the International Finger Lakes Dragon Boat Festival to center historic and contemporary boating on Cayuga Lake. The schedule of events and programs explore some of the many ways people have boated on Cayuga Lake.
Agenda
9:00am - Open Canoe Fest with an opening ceremony, with Sachem Sam George providing The Words Before All Else
9:30am - Join Hickory Edwards, of the Haudenosaunee Canoe Journey, and other members of the Onondaga Nation for demonstrations in traditional Haudneosuanee boat building and wayfinding techniques. There will also be opportunties for attendees to go out on the water in traditional canoes!
11:30am - Join our communal ceremony were Trent Preszler and students from the Dyson School of Economics will gift a canoe the class built over the past year to the Haudenosaunee Canoe Project. The canoe will be used in support of the Haudenosaunee Canoe Project's educational mission.
12:00pm - Performers from the Onondaga Nation will perform traditional music and dance.
1:00pm - Awakening of the Dragon Ceremony
2:00pm - Gather your friends and engage some friendly dragon boat racing sponsored by the Ithaca Dragon Boat Club.
5:00pm - Closing Team Celebration

Open Boating and Canoeing
Get out in the water on traditional craft throughout the morning. The open boating period occurs on a first-come, first-served basis. Individuals will be required to complete a liability waiver prior to going out on the water.
Dragon Boat Racing
Register teams of 16-20 in one of our limited slots for dragon boat racing. Pre-registration is required for all participants. Although no prior experience is required, all Dragon Boat racers must sign a liability waiver and go over basic safety procedures with the race marshal prior to the friendly competitions. All teams are guaranteed 3 races in head-to-head time trials.
